Just Do It

春天,到了

原创 windows xp 环境下的ROR ,终于鼓捣好了收藏

 终于,把ror给鼓捣好了,环境是windows xp +mysql ,虽然sql server 2005 也装了,但是为了简易,而且我也不知道该怎么应用(脸红ing)
 1 安装ruby,
win环境下有Ruby One-Click Installer包,就是那种傻瓜式的安装方式, 下载地址为

http://www.ruby-lang.org/en/downloads/
 不能不说烂机器就是烂,光纤down 东西那么慢

 下完了安装
 点击next
 点击i agree
 点击next 选择路径,改变你想安装ruby的路径,这里偶装的是d:\ruby
 然后一路next  最后finish,一切ok,安装完成。
 装完了在cmd 下 输入ruby -v  ,如果安装成功会返回版本号,
 不用担心path 那里,one-click 已经自动添加了。

 2 安装rails
 Windows CMD 中运行"gem install rails --include-dependencies",然后就静静的等待
 如果你想看看都装那些包了, 就输入"gem install rails",同时也需要你输入几个Y,
 然后就剩下等待了,因为是后台下载的。

 最后,等命令退出了, 就ok了。
 同样 rails -v 查看结果。
 3 集成环境
  (1)radrails
  大家都说radrails 好,因为这个eclipse的一个插件,功能很强大,但是需要jdk的支持。偶的电脑比较烂,本来没装jdk,但是为了rails 还是狠心装了 5555.
  配置RadRails应该是最容易出问题的地方,下面将分类说明Ruby,Rails,Rake的配置方法. 我是Ruby安装在"D:\ruby"了。

  配置Ruby

 配置Interpreters
 打开"Windows-->Preferences", 选择"Ruby-->Installed Interpreters" , 点击"Add"出现的提示框中
 
 //any name you like  
 Interpreters Name: Ruby   
 Location: D:\ruby\bin\ruby.exe  


 配置Ri/rdoc
 打开"Windows-->Preferences", 选择"Ruby-->Ri/rdoc"

 
 //bin目录下面的rdoc文件,没有扩展名,不是rdoc.bat  
 RDoc path: D:\ruby\bin\rdoc  
 //bin目录下面的ri文件,没有扩展名,不是ri.bat  
 Ri path: D:\ruby\bin\ri  

  配置Rails和Rake
 打开"Windows-->Preferences", 选择"Rails-->Configuration"
 
 //bin目录下面的rails文件, 没有扩展名, 不是rails.bat  
 Rails Path: D:\ruby\bin\rails  
 //bin目录下面的rake文件, 没有扩展名, 不是rake.bat. 如果没有rake文件,运行gem update rake(安装) 或者 gem install rake(升级)   
 Rake Path: D:\ruby\bin\rake  
 //bin目录下面的mongrel_rails文件, 没有扩展名. 如果没有,运行gem install mongrel 安装  
 Mongrel Path: D:\ruby\bin\mongrel_rails 

     安转RadRails很简单,但是配置还是很容易出问题, 特别是几个path, 除了ruby.exe有扩展名以外, 其他的都没有扩展名,所以容易搞错

   (2)ruby自带的环境
    后来俺才知道有ruby自带一个ide  -freeride,和一个编码工具SciTE
    点击开始 -> 所有程序 -ruby185-25  ->SciTE 
    打开窗口是英文,没有关系。没关系,去SciTE的网站下载一个文件
    locale.zh_properties  然后改成 locale.properties放到D:\RUBY\scite\  目录下, 重新打开SciTE,就成中文了。
    学习语法的时候SciTE比较好用,写好了一个rb 程序,点工具->运行,或者直接按F5,就看到结果了,结果在那里?嘿嘿,用用就知道了。 

发表于 @ 2007年04月02日 18:20:00|评论(loading...)|举报|收藏

新一篇: ITSM四大管理工具的比较 | 旧一篇: 应用ITIL提升企业IT服务管理

用户操作
[即时聊天] [发私信] [加为好友]
小虫
订阅我的博客
XML聚合  FeedSky
订阅到鲜果
订阅到Google
订阅到抓虾
小虫 的公告
Some birds don’t mean to be caged.Their feathers are just too bright.

文章分类
收藏
CSDN
askio的新家
IT 评论
kaoiki大虾(RSS)
漫步
畅享天地(RSS)
道明轩的blog(RSS)
饼子堂圈子(RSS)
黎吉川(RSS)
朋友
博友联盟-Boyou League
我为书皇
抽筋之家
存档
软件项目交易
Csdn Blog version 3.1a
Copyright © 小虫